  • Grate kiln pelletizing plant Outotec

    Outotec is the original technology supplier for GrateKiln systems having acquired the technology from AllisChalmers These plants typically produce pellets of a more consistent quality at a lower cost than other types of pelletizing systems Outotec has designed and supplied the most modern and largest gratekiln The iron ore pelletizing process can be divided into four stages: batching, pelletizing, indurating, and cooling The grate kiln system is mainly applied for the indurating and cooling stages It has the features of large scale, continuous, high efficiency, and great sealingGrate Kiln For Sale – Grate Kiln System AGICO Grate Kiln Oct 06, 2017  While the combustion of biomass can be carbonneutral, the effects of biomass ash upon slagging during the ironore pelletizing process in a gratekiln setup is unknown(PDF) Iron Ore Pelletizing Process: An Overview

  • Iron Ore Pellets and Pelletization Process – IspatGuru

    Nov 26, 2014  Iron Ore Pellets and Pelletization Process Pelletizing of iron ore was started in the 1950s to facilitate the utilization of finely ground iron ore concentrates in steel production For the pelletizing of iron ore there are two main types of processes namely, the straight travelling grate (STG) process and the grate kiln (GK) processFor this reason, gratekiln systems have been predominantly installed for plants processing magnetite ores, whereas straight grates can be found for processing every type of raw material, confirming the flexibility of the process Figure 3: Capacity Development in Iron Ore Pelletizing CONTRIBUTIONS TO THE TECHNOLOGY COMPARISON High grade iron ore less than 10% of the total reserves ROM iron ore with Fe less than 58 – 60% discarded as waste After beneficiation iron ore availability can improve by about 50% Steel community and the country demand technological solutions for utilising low grade ores The technology task that would be imperative: 1SINTERING AND PELLETISATION OF INDIAN IRON ORES

  • Pelletization an overview ScienceDirect Topics

    Jan 01, 2012  Similar to sintering, pelletizing is another widely used process to agglomerate the iron ore Sinter plants are usually located near the blast furnace plant, but pelletizing plants are often located near the mining site Some works have both pelletizing and sintering plants at the smelter sites 113222 Green PelletsMar 21, 2015  Understanding Pellets and Pellet Plant Operations Pelletizing is an agglomeration process which converts very fine grained iron ore into balls of a certain diameter range (normally 8mm to 20 mm, also known as pellets These pellets are suitable for Understanding Pellets and Pellet Plant Operations – IspatGuru‘Grate Kiln’ process was then a ‘first of akind’ application for Thermax, despite having supplied numerous Air pollution control equipment on ‘Straight Grate’ Pellet plant The challenge in this case was the high dust load generated due to churning of pellet inside the Kiln Iron Ore Pellatisation Application in Steel Industry
